In today's Gazette: A man made lewd suggestions to a schoolgirl before asking here to get into his van.
The 14-year-old who goes to the Colchester Academy ran home and told her father who raised the alarm.
* Love burned brightly the day a firefighter clambered up a ladder to propose to his partner.
Gareth Wilson climbed up to LIsa Welham's bedroom window and presented an engagement ring.
* A couple accused of preying on elderly and vulnerable people by pretending their homes needed urgenty work have appeared in court.
Roma Taylor, 49, of Cedar Avenue, Tiptree, and Anthony Archer, 51, of the same address will stand trial accused of burglary, assault and fraud by false representation.
* Chart topping drummerEd Chesters has traded a life of rock and roll to become an osteopath.
Ed played gigs around the world with Britpop band the Bluetones but the father-of-two has now retrained in the medical profession and works in Colchester.
